Clinician Position Summary, FULL-TIME Job Openings Responsible for assessing providing therapeutic services to individual clients and families and case consultation with involved parties as part of a small collaborative outpatient clinic. Minimum Requirements for the
D or similar degree License /
Position Degree:
M.S.W , M.Ed, Ed. D. Ph.D., Psy.D or similar degree License /
Certification:
LICSW or LMHC preferred (or eligible and working toward independent licensure)Years and Type of Experience:
Preferred 2 years post graduate experienceOther Skills or Requirements:
Good verbal and written communication skills, excellent interpersonal skills, collaborative therapeutic approach, high quality clinical skills including trauma and attachment, drivers licensePhysical Requirements:
visual acuity to written and computer screen data, manual coordination and dexterity in the operation of office equipment and ability to drive a car. Essential Position Functions 1.Provide assessment, individual, family, and group therapy services to assigned caseload as needed. 2. Provide case consultation and case management services for clients. Regularly communicate with all involved parties and attend related case conference meetings. 3. Develop treatment plans for all assigned cases, and regularly maintain all required clinical records, and other paperwork in a timely manner including: initial treatment plan, progress notes, quarterly reports, and discharge summaries and other records as required by specific funding sources (Ie:
MassHealth). and refer for medication consultation as needed. 4.Conduct intake evaluations as assigned. Assess client risk (including selfharm/suicide), risk and need of mandated reporting suspicions of abuse/neglect to the Department of Children and Families. Provide court testimony as required. 5.Attend regularly clinical supervision; present and discuss at case conferences for review. 6. Participate in shared weekend oncall rotation. 7. Maintain licensure (as needed) and relevant requirements and keep on file with agency. Follow guidelines of licensing board. 8.Adhere to Cutchins Programs for Children and Families Rules, Standards, and Ethics Policy. 9. Adhere to Cutchins Programs for Children and Families Privacy Practices.
